ABSTRACT
We examined the variations in the limbus-insertion distance, the width and the insertion shape of 260 horizontal recti muscles in 137 strabismic patients, and evaluated the relationship between insertion shape and postoperative results. The average limbus-insertion distance of medial rectus muscle was 4.72 +/- 0.49mm and that of lateral rectus muscle was 6.29 +/- 0.58mm. The width of medial rectus and lateral rectus mascle was 9.84 +/- 0.83mm and 9.57 +/- 0.84mm. The insertion shapes of horizontal rectus muscle were divided into 5 groups, straight, oblique type I and II, concave and convex patterns. According to insertion shape, insertion shape of the medial rectus muscle had no statistic difference in esotropia and exotropia(P=0.179), but in case of the lateral rectus muscle, it was staistically significant in both exotropia and esotropia(P=0.036). When the deviation angle was larger than 40 delta, the length of limbus width was statistically significant in lateral rectus muscle(P=0.018). The insertion shape divided into straight and non-straight pattern was statistically insignificant on postoperative success rate.
